你查询的IP:[202.92.61.20]  地理位置:中国–广东

最新查询117.60.17.126 119.176.213.137 58.128.206.254 60.194.131.140 60.63.242.246 116.242.135.229 119.254.24.5 114.64.21.124 221.234.240.134 202.92.61.20 119.60.27.13 203.187.160.200 59.32.156.34 116.213.64.141 124.64.31.222 203.142.219.203 58.82.188.59 203.100.192.238 118.91.240.172 123.103.53.194 202.38.152.49 210.76.100.65 118.212.30.241 116.192.196.88 118.72.230.255 117.122.128.60 202.14.236.40 202.69.16.220 203.95.96.41 203.119.24.252 119.2.128.26